About The Event

Janine James, the founder of Imagine The Next Institute will lead us in a full day of connecting to the infinite field of creative consciousness by taking no thought, jumping into the unknown, and moving beyond the mental plane that is usually led by the intellect and “doing” to a field of creative consciousness and frequency of “being” and receiving. This is the optimal place from which to open our channels and deeply create.

Together through the tunings of various Frequency Art pieces, we will make our connections deep into the limitless creative field in order to connect with our own unique frequencies. From this place of “being” and receiving the infinite and unlimited creative flow of divine consciousness, each of you will be offered the experience of creating a piece of frequency art received through your unique prisms.

Frequency Art is completely different and unique from art as we know and experience it in our current paradigm.

We will first meditate and connect deeply into what Janine calls “the field of creative consciousness” and from here she will guide us through a series of experiences throughout our day together. This journey is at its most beautiful when experienced by connecting with our child like joy, to the divine that we are, and our deeper creative consciousness.
